Runbook — Spanview large-file diffs. If rendering stalls past 30s, kill the worker and re-run with streaming mode forced on. Do not raise the file-size ceiling; that masks the chunk-index bug tracked for next sprint. Capture the worker log before restart. Attach it to the sync notes along with the build identifier below.

session token of kahog-bahif = htk9_f63daec35

Runbook: Account recovery for the Opalgrid admin dashboard. New team members: if an admin loses access while testing the dark-mode rollout, do not reset their role flags manually — theme preferences and session state are stored together, and a raw reset wipes both. Instead, use the recovery console under Settings, confirm the user's team lead approved the request, and restore the session bundle with the recovery passphrase below.

strongbox words: druvan-lamys-eliius-jorax-istox-soreth-ulays-gilix-ralix-oliiel-norwyn-casvan-praius

## Authentication

The Tollgate billing worker runs blue-green: both stacks authenticate against the internal ledger API independently, so a cutover never shares sessions. Each color reads its credential from the environment at boot; rotating one side does not affect the other. For review purposes, the staging setup uses a single shared credential across both colors to simplify testing. The staging key is included below for convenience.

gateway credential: kto7_yV41IWH

### Step 4: Stabilize the integration tests

Heads up: the Tollgate payments suite is flaky mostly because tests share one sandbox ledger. Before migrating, give each test run its own namespace and bump the settlement poll timeout — the old default is way too tight. Once that's in place, reruns should drop to near zero. The test harness picks up these configuration values at startup.

config for hahip-yajep:
holix:
  log_level: error
  metrics_host: metrics.holix.qorvellabs.internal
  pin: 9600
  pool_size: 8

Runbook: Hollowpine MQ log compaction. Quick context for the security review — compaction merges duplicate keys and drops tombstones after 48h, so deleted payloads genuinely disappear from disk. Nothing is compacted on encrypted-at-rest segments until keys rotate. If compaction stalls, check the janitor thread first, not the broker. To verify the binary you're auditing matches prod, the build token sits just below.

session token of kahag-bawip = htk6_729d08